Befco Bakauke Observation Room
An observation room 125m above the ground, on the 31st floor of the Toki Messe building. Boasting one of the highest views of the Sea of Japan, you can enjoy a vast, 360-degree panoramic view of not only Niigata City, but also the Sea of Japan, the island of Sado and the Gozu mountain range.
